VITAL RECORDS FOR GENEALOGICAL PURPOSES
I. Vital Records
A. Birth
B. Marriage and/or divorce
C. Death
II. Difficulties involved
A. Governmental pressures
1. Time, personnel and expense
B. Personal expense
C. Locating proper jurisdiction
D. Availability of records
E. County history gives background.
1. Note date official records begin.
2. Laws affecting record-keeping
III. Availability of records
A. W.P.A. Historical Records Survey
B. Guide to Public Vital Statistics
C. W.P.A. Index to Birth, Death, and
Marriage Records [for Indiana]
D. Record destruction
1. Natural causes-fire, flood,
tornado, wind, etc.
2. Verify destruction
3. Check for reconstructed records.
4. Destruction-complete or partial
E. Parent county poses possibilities.
F. Published materials-abstracts & index
G. Format
IV. Remember:
A. Official records not always accurate.
B. Look for record substitutes.
C. Most records lead to other records.
D. Multiple informants
E. Tenure of clerk helps to date records.
F. Application is more helpful than license.
